Senator Ronald "Bato" Dela Rosa believes former President Rodrigo Duterte's statements outlining military options were not seditious.
Dela Rosa agreed with Duterte's explanation of the military's role in defending the Constitution.
He clarified that Duterte did not incite a coup or any violent action against Malacañang, but merely reminded the military of its responsibilities.
Dela Rosa stated that if the military chooses to withdraw their support, that is their prerogative.
The Armed Forces of the Philippines affirmed its commitment to remain non-partisan and loyal to the Flag and Constitution, adhering to the chain of command.
